Abstract
We study theoretically the Knight shift and the nuclear spin relaxation rate in the charge ordering (CO) state of the one-dimensional extended Hubbard model with a quarter-filled band. It is shown that the both quantities split into the two components below the critical temperature of CO, which is different from the half-filled case. The relationship between the amount of splitting in these quantities and the charge disproportionation rate is discussed.
